Teen Uses Camera to Prevent Paradise From Becoming a Parking Lot

Soren Goldsmith grew up in the backyard of the forest and wetlands of Belmont, Massachusetts. After years of exploring the Mass Audubon’s Habitat Nature Sanctuary and Lone Tree Hill nature preserve, Goldsmith began his nature photography journey five years ago. Today, he advocates for that same land and is expanding his conservation and photography work in college.

Sirui Announces ‘Sniper’ Primes for APS-C, the Company’s First AF Lenses

Sirui makes many interesting, affordable lenses, including the sub-$500 "Night Walker" cinema lenses for APS-C and Super35 sensors and the world's smallest anamorphic lens for full-frame cameras. Sirui has provided CineD an exclusive look at a set of new "Sniper" f/1.2 autofocus prime lenses designed for APS-C mirrorless cameras.
